Competitive strategy courses can help you learn market positioning, competitive analysis, value proposition development, and strategic planning. You can build skills in identifying industry trends, assessing competitor strengths and weaknesses, and crafting effective business strategies. Many courses introduce tools like SWOT analysis, Porter’s Five Forces, and business model canvases, that support evaluating market dynamics and shaping strategic decisions.
